Product reviews:
Isidore
2025-11-10 iphone 8
Shimano MTB- shoes ladies shimano mtb flat pedal shoes
shimano mtb flat pedal shoes
The best flat pedal mountain bike shoes shimano mtb flat pedal shoes
shimano mtb flat pedal shoes
Robert
2025-11-04 iphone XS Max
Shimano All-Mountain AM41 MTB Shoe shimano mtb flat pedal shoes
shimano mtb flat pedal shoes